What Exactly IS the Metaverse? 🤔
At its core, the Metaverse is a persistent, interconnected network of 3D virtual worlds. Think of it as the internet, but instead of just browsing websites, you're *inside* them. It’s a place where digital and physical realities merge, offering experiences that transcend traditional screens. It’s not one single platform, but rather a concept that encompasses many different virtual environments, all striving for a sense of presence and immersion.
"The Metaverse isn't just one thing; it's a spectrum of interconnected virtual experiences, evolving as we speak, promising to revolutionize how we interact online."
It's More Than Just Gaming
- Social Hubs: Imagine meeting friends for coffee in a virtual cafe, attending a concert with thousands of other avatars, or exploring digital art galleries. Platforms like VRChat and Meta's Horizon Worlds are prime examples of social-first metaverse spaces.
- Workspaces: Companies are already experimenting with virtual offices where colleagues can collaborate, present, and brainstorm as avatars, making remote work feel more connected and engaging. It’s about creating a sense of shared space despite physical distance.
- Creative Platforms: The Metaverse is a massive canvas! Users can create their own games, build entire virtual cities, design fashion, or even craft unique digital experiences. Platforms like The Sandbox and Decentraland empower users to own and monetize their creations.
- Commerce & Economy: Beyond just digital goods, the Metaverse is fostering new economies. Virtual land, unique avatar wearables, and even services can be bought and sold using cryptocurrencies and NFTs, creating real economic value within these digital realms.
Getting Started: Your Essential Gear 💡
Before you dive headfirst into virtual reality, it’s good to know what kind of equipment you’ll need. The good news is, you might already have most of it! While a VR headset offers the most immersive experience, many metaverse platforms are accessible via traditional computers, consoles, and even smartphones.
Hardware Essentials
- VR Headset (Optional but Recommended): For the truly immersive experience, a VR headset like an Oculus Quest 2, Meta Quest 3, or Valve Index is your best bet. These devices transport you directly into the virtual world, making interactions feel incredibly real. Prices vary, but entry-level options are increasingly affordable.
- High-Performance PC/Console: Many Metaverse platforms, especially those with high-fidelity graphics or complex interactions, require a capable computer (with a good graphics card) or a modern gaming console (like a PlayStation 5 or Xbox Series X). Check the specific platform’s system requirements before you jump in.
- Reliable Internet Connection: Lag is the enemy of immersion! A stable, high-speed internet connection is crucial for smooth navigation and interaction in the Metaverse. Fibre optic or a strong broadband connection is ideal to avoid frustrating delays.
Software Requirements
- Platform Applications: Each metaverse platform typically has its own dedicated application or client that you'll need to download and install. This is your gateway into that specific virtual world.
- Digital Wallet: Many Metaverse experiences involve digital assets, virtual currencies, or NFTs. You'll likely need a digital wallet (often a cryptocurrency wallet like MetaMask) to manage these items. Setting one up is simpler than it sounds, and it’s a key step for participating in the digital economy.
Choosing Your Metaverse Home: Platforms & Possibilities ✅
Just like there are many websites on the internet, there are many 'metaverses' or virtual worlds. Each has its own focus, community, and aesthetic. Your choice depends on what you want to do and experience!
Popular Metaverse Platforms
- Decentraland: This is a decentralized virtual world where users can buy, develop, and monetize virtual land (LAND) and content. It's known for its user-governed structure and events like the Metaverse Fashion Week. If you're interested in digital real estate and a more open economy, Decentraland might be for you.
- The Sandbox: Similar to Decentraland, The Sandbox is another blockchain-based virtual world where users can create, own, and monetize their gaming experiences and assets. It’s particularly popular for its voxel-style aesthetics and creator tools.
- Horizon Worlds (Meta): Developed by Meta (formerly Facebook), Horizon Worlds is a social VR experience where users can explore, play games, and build their own virtual spaces. It's often seen as a more accessible entry point, especially for Meta Quest users.
- Roblox/Minecraft (Early Metaverse examples): While not strictly 'Metaverse' in the same way as the blockchain-based worlds, platforms like Roblox and Minecraft have long offered persistent, user-generated virtual environments where millions play, socialize, and create. They are excellent starting points for understanding the core concepts of virtual worlds.
Consider your interests when choosing a platform. Are you looking to socialize? Create? Invest? Explore? Researching each platform’s unique features will help you find your perfect digital home.

Navigating and Interacting in the Metaverse 🎮
Once your avatar is ready, it’s time to explore! Navigating a 3D virtual world might feel a bit different from browsing a 2D website, but the controls are usually intuitive and easy to master.
Basic Controls and Movement
- Walking/Teleporting: Depending on the platform and your device, you’ll typically move using a joystick (on a VR controller or gamepad), keyboard keys (WASD for PC), or by pointing and 'teleporting' to a spot. Experiment to find what feels most natural.
- Interacting with Objects: Most interactions involve pointing at an object and clicking/grabbing with your controller or mouse. This could be opening a door, picking up an item, or pressing a button. Look for glowing outlines or prompts that indicate interactable elements.
Communication & Socializing
- Voice Chat: The most common way to communicate is through spatial audio voice chat. This means voices sound louder the closer people are to you, just like in real life. You’ll need a microphone (often built into VR headsets or standard on PCs).
- Text Chat & Emotes: For quieter interactions or if you don't have a mic, text chat is usually available. Many platforms also offer a range of pre-set emotes (like waving, dancing, or clapping) to express yourself non-verbally.
- Gestures: With VR controllers, you can often make hand gestures, which adds another layer of realism and expression to your interactions. Give a high-five, point to something, or just gesticulate as you speak!
Safety, Security, and Digital Etiquette 🛡️
Just like in the physical world, navigating the Metaverse requires a bit of common sense and awareness of best practices. Safety and respectful interaction are key to a positive experience.
Staying Safe in Virtual Spaces
- Privacy Settings: Familiarize yourself with the privacy settings of your chosen platform. You can often control who can interact with you, who can see your avatar, and whether your voice chat is public or private. Customize these to your comfort level.
- Reporting Tools: If you encounter harassment or inappropriate behavior, know how to use the platform's reporting tools. Most metaverses have options to mute, block, or report users who violate community guidelines. Don’t hesitate to use them!
- Cybersecurity Basics: Your digital wallet and personal information are valuable. Always use strong, unique passwords, enable two-factor authentication (2FA) wherever possible, and be wary of suspicious links or offers. Learning about digital citizenship and cybersecurity basics is crucial for protecting yourself online, whether in Web2 or Web3.
Metaverse Etiquette
- Respect Personal Space: Just because it’s virtual doesn’t mean personal space doesn’t exist. Avoid getting too close to other avatars without an invitation, especially in social hubs.
- Think Before You Speak/Act: The anonymity of the internet can sometimes lead to disrespectful behavior. Remember that there's a real person behind every avatar. Be kind, inclusive, and thoughtful in your interactions.
- Community Guidelines: Most platforms have clear community guidelines. Take a moment to read them before you start exploring. Adhering to these rules helps ensure a positive environment for everyone.
